Output 554abf2a36ee8107a18976c40efe734f8667628f5149a40a24bc1118aa35c2b5:7

value
41698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e064af2cdb633c3ac93f1a88387a7d6722bf9ece OP_EQUAL
address
3N9VuBPyb87HwZYu58QyisBJ8qzco4qjPP
transaction
554abf2a36ee8107a18976c40efe734f8667628f5149a40a24bc1118aa35c2b5
confirmations
264600
spent
true